376cd176a5SMatthew Wilcoxconfig FS_DAX
386c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	bool "Direct Access (DAX) support"
396c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	depends on MMU
40d92576f1SMatthew Wilcox	depends on !(ARM || MIPS || SPARC)
41*6affb9d7SRoss Zwisler	select FS_IOMAP
426c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	help
436c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  Direct Access (DAX) can be used on memory-backed block devices.
446c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  If the block device supports DAX and the filesystem supports DAX,
456c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  then you can avoid using the pagecache to buffer I/Os.  Turning
466c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  on this option will compile in support for DAX; you will need to
476c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  mount the filesystem using the -o dax option.
486c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ox
496c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  If you do not have a block device that is capable of using this,
506c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  or if unsure, say N.  Saying Y will increase the size of the kernel
516cd176a5SMatthew Wilcox	  by about 5kB.

1391da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ig TMPFS
140f5fc870dSRobert P. J. Day	bool "Tmpfs virtual memory file system support (former shm fs)"
1413f96b79aSHugh Dickins	depends on SHMEM
1421da177e4SLinus Torvalds	help
1431da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Tmpfs is a file system which keeps all files in virtual memory.
1441da177e4SLinus Torvalds
1451da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Everything in tmpfs is temporary in the sense that no files will be
1461da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  created on your hard drive. The files live in memory and swap
1471da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  space. If you unmount a tmpfs instance, everything stored therein is
1481da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  lost.
1491da177e4SLinus Torvalds
1501da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  See <file:Documentation/filesystems/tmpfs.txt> for details.

1524db70f73SEric Parisconfig TMPFS_POSIX_ACL
1534db70f73SEric Paris	bool "Tmpfs POSIX Access Control Lists"
1544db70f73SEric Paris	depends on TMPFS
1554db70f73SEric Paris	select TMPFS_XATTR
156feda821eSChristoph Hellwig	select FS_POSIX_ACL
1574db70f73SEric Paris	help
158206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  POSIX Access Control Lists (ACLs) support additional access rights
159206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  for users and groups beyond the standard owner/group/world scheme,
160206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  and this option selects support for ACLs specifically for tmpfs
161206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  filesystems.
162206506ccSRobert P. J. Day
163206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  If you've selected TMPFS, it's possible that you'll also need
164206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  this option as there are a number of Linux distros that require
165206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  POSIX ACL support under /dev for certain features to work properly.
166206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  For example, some distros need this feature for ALSA-related /dev
167206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  files for sound to work properly.  In short, if you're not sure,
168206506ccSRobert P. J. Day	  say Y.
1694db70f73SEric Paris
1704db70f73SEric Paris	  To learn more about Access Control Lists, visit the POSIX ACLs for
1714db70f73SEric Paris	  Linux website <http://acl.bestbits.at/>.

173b09e0fa4SEric Parisconfig TMPFS_XATTR
174b09e0fa4SEric Paris	bool "Tmpfs extended attributes"
175b09e0fa4SEric Paris	depends on TMPFS
176b09e0fa4SEric Paris	default n
177b09e0fa4SEric Paris	help
178b09e0fa4SEric Paris	  Extended attributes are name:value pairs associated with inodes by
179b09e0fa4SEric Paris	  the kernel or by users (see the attr(5) manual page, or visit
180b09e0fa4SEric Paris	  <http://acl.bestbits.at/> for details).
181b09e0fa4SEric Paris
182b09e0fa4SEric Paris	  Currently this enables support for the trusted.* and
183b09e0fa4SEric Paris	  security.* namespaces.
184b09e0fa4SEric Paris
185b09e0fa4SEric Paris	  You need this for POSIX ACL support on tmpfs.
186b09e0fa4SEric Paris
1874db70f73SEric Paris	  If unsure, say N.
